The quote from Carlos Castaneda's "Tales of Power" emphasizes that the pursuit of knowledge requires a strong and resilient mindset, akin to that of a warrior. This suggests that the journey towards understanding and enlightenment is not for the faint-hearted; it demands courage, determination, and a willingness to face challenges. Knowledge can often be a difficult and arduous path, much like the trials faced by a warrior in battle.
Moreover, the metaphor of the warrior implies that gaining knowledge is an active process, involving struggle and perseverance. It encourages individuals to approach learning with a sense of bravery and commitment, as they confront the obstacles that arise in their quest for wisdom. Ultimately, Castaneda's work suggests that to truly grasp profound insights, one must be willing to engage fully and tenaciously with the complexities of life.
